4. "Cookies," "Pixel Tags," and "SDKs," and How We Use Them

What are Cookies and Pixel Tags?

Cookies are small data files stored on your device that help us remember your preferences, maintain your login session, and improve your experience with our PDF-to-video conversion service. Pixel tags (web beacons) are invisible elements on web pages that help us understand how you interact with our Site and Services. We use these technologies to provide a seamless experience when converting your PDFs to videos and to analyze usage patterns to improve our Services.

We may use the following types of cookies:

Essential Cookies

Required for our PDF-to-video conversion service to function, including maintaining your session during document upload and processing.

Analytics Cookies

Help us understand how users interact with our conversion tools and which features are most popular to improve our Services.

Preference Cookies

Remember your video template preferences, output settings, and other customization choices to streamline future conversions.

Marketing Cookies

Track your interactions with our marketing content and help us show you relevant information about our PDF-to-video features.

9. Your Rights

Depending on your location, you may have certain rights regarding your personal information and uploaded content. These rights may include:

Right to Access

You can request access to the personal information we hold about you, including information about your PDF conversions and account activity. We will provide this information in a readable format within a reasonable timeframe.

Right to Correction

You can request that we update or correct any inaccurate or incomplete personal information we hold about you. You can also update most information directly through your account settings.

Right to Deletion

You can request deletion of your personal information and uploaded content, subject to certain legal limitations. We will delete your information unless we have a legitimate reason to retain it.

Right to Portability

You can request a copy of your personal information in a structured, machine-readable format, and you can request that we transfer this information to another service provider where technically feasible.
